@media only screen and (min-width: 1340px){.shop-by__nav{margin-bottom:60px}}.shop-by__nav .container{padding:0;background-color:#f1f1f1;padding:25px 15px}@media only screen and (min-width: 768px){.shop-by__nav .container{padding:30px}}.shop-by__nav h2{font-family:"Jost-Bold","Helvetica Neue",sans-serif;text-transform:uppercase;letter-spacing:.15em;font-size:16px;line-height:1;margin-bottom:15px;text-align:center}@media only screen and (min-width: 992px){.shop-by__nav h2{margin-bottom:25px}}@media only screen and (min-width: 992px){.shop-by__nav-wrap{display:flex;justify-content:space-between}}.shop-by__category{background-color:#fff}@media only screen and (max-width: 991px){.shop-by__category{width:100%;margin-bottom:10px}.shop-by__category:last-child{margin-bottom:0}}@media only screen and (min-width: 992px){.shop-by__category{border:1px solid #999}}@media only screen and (min-width: 1200px){.shop-by__category:hover{border-color:#000}}.shop-by__category.shop-by__category--featured{border:none}@media only screen and (min-width: 992px){.shop-by__category.shop-by__category--featured{display:none}}.shop-by__category.shop-by__category--featured a{background-color:#000;color:#fff;justify-content:center;height:50px}.shop-by__category.shop-by__category--featured a div{padding:0}.shop-by__category a{display:flex;align-items:center}.shop-by__category img{display:block}.shop-by__category div{font-family:"Jost-Bold","Helvetica Neue",sans-serif;text-transform:uppercase;letter-spacing:2px;font-size:14px;padding:0 0 0 15px;line-height:1}@media only screen and (min-width: 992px){.shop-by__category div{font-size:12px;padding:0 15px 0 0}}@media only screen and (min-width: 1200px){.shop-by__category div{font-size:14px;padding:0 30px 0 15px}}
